I thought I could use my 52 gal. fuel tank on the 1-ton as my diesel supply if needed but there is some sort of anti-slosh baffle or siphon blocking thing down in the filler tube. :confused:

If you build a stand a touch higher than the fuel cap to set a 5 gal. jug on, you can siphon from that. Those shake or pump handle siphon gizmos work easy enough. Still have to put the jug up on the stand but no pouring in awkward positions. The lower portion of the stand could have shelves to hold three or four 5 gal jugs.

I thought I could use my 52 gal. fuel tank on the 1-ton as my diesel supply if needed but there is some sort of anti-slosh baffle or siphon blocking thing down in the filler tube. :confused:

My F250 has some kind of baffle like that, too, Dave. I've been using a Harbor Freight transfer pump for the last four years, and made up an adapter to add a 3' section of 1/2" hose to the very end of the suction line. It usually takes a few pokes to get it past what ever it tries to catch on, but it always eventually makes it and the smaller line doesn't seem to slow the pump down any at all. I also replaced the electrical lead with a longer chunk of 14ga lamp cord and added a Velcro strap to keep it neat in storage. The pump didn't cost that much, and I'm pleased it's lasted this long, especially in light of the poor reputation of some of the HF stuff.
